Richard Heinberg Quote

If we aim for what is no longer possible, we will achieve only delusion and frustration. But if we aim for genuinely worthwhile goals that can be attained, then even if we have less energy at our command and fewer material goods available, we might nevertheless still increase our satisfaction in life.


The End of Growth: Adapting to Our New Economic Reality (ed. New Society Publishers, 2011) - ISBN: 9780865716957
